Yes. You are eligible to become a Probationary Officer in a Bank. For this position, the selection procedure is by
-Written Exam -Interview The written exam consists of questions from the following categories. -Reasoning -Quantitative Aptitude -General Awareness -Computer Knowledge -General English Here is the required eligibility criteria for this position. Academic Qualification : -One should have completed Graduation with any of the stream from a recognized university. -There is some percentage criteria in Graduation for some Bank PO Exams. This will be of 55% marks in Graduation. Age criteria : -One should be in the age group of 21-30 years to be eligible for Bank PO Exams. -Relaxation is there in upper age limit upto 5 years for the candidates of OBC category. There is relaxation in percentage of marks also for the candidates of SC/ST category, if any. So, you can start preparing for the bank PO Exams.
